Vikings: Valhalla

Season 1 • 8 Episodes

Ep

1. The Greenlanders

Ep

2. Viking

Ep

3. The Marshes

Ep

4. The Bridge

Ep

5. Miracle

Ep

6. The Last Daughter of Uppsala

Ep

7. Choices

Ep

8. The End of the Beginning